If they're shredded, you should just go and get some junk yard replacements... Swapping them out is super easy (except the rear tranny mount). Just put a jack and piece of wood under your oil pan and you can lift and lower your engine no problem to get them out. Go to a deserted parking lot or something for an hour or two...

If you're gonna fill them, then you're fucked. You have to take a few out at a time, fill them, wait 24 hrs, and then put them back in. You probably have to do this right where you live, which obviously doesn't work. If you do the Energy Suspension inserts, go back to the first paragraph... Although my kit only came with the lower 2 and the rear tranny mount. Did I mention the rear is a bitch?
